Transaction d85ce7a3ccb93b140a706e5419e2ac515c0720eabb2c67398dd90105c79a7072
1 Input
1 Output
-
d85ce7a3ccb93b140a706e5419e2ac515c0720eabb2c67398dd90105c79a7072:0
- value
- 17784683
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2dc7a5b624e6a24432ee6b9e3b8f2737152d09b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P98eVztxzqbAok3jQWfETuPtN1rKeaMtc